GUWAHATI: The first phase of deportation of illegal immigrants from Myanmar has been successfully completed without discrimination from Thursday, May 2.

This was announced by Prime Minister N. Biran Singh on X (formerly Twitter).

The deportation was completed today with 38 people leaving Manipur today through Mora.

This increases the total number of deportees in the initial phase to 77.

Additionally, during the handover ceremony, one Indian citizen was brought back from Myanmar.

N. Biran Singh took X to issue, “The first phase of the deportation of illegal immigrants from Myanmar has been completed today.
Without any discrimination, we have completed the first phase of deporting illegal immigrants from Myanmar with 38 more immigrants leaving Manipur, India today via Mora. A total of 77 applicants were expelled in the first stage. One Indian national was also brought back from Myanmar during the handover ceremony.

The state government continues to identify illegal immigrants and at the same time biometric data is recorded. Let’s keep our borders and country secure.”
